The concept of a single "healthiest" sugar is misleading, as all added sugars—regardless of their source—should be consumed in moderation. The best choice depends on a baker's specific health goals, such as managing blood sugar, reducing calories, or simply preferring less refined options. Beyond sweetness, sugar plays a vital role in baking, contributing to moisture, texture, and browning. Understanding how different alternatives affect these properties is key to successful, healthier baking.
Natural Granulated and Liquid Alternatives
Less-processed sweeteners retain more nutrients and have different effects than standard table sugar. They can introduce new flavors and textures that alter a recipe's final result.
Coconut Sugar
Derived from the sap of coconut palm trees, coconut sugar is a popular alternative for its low glycemic index (GI) of 35. It has a caramel-like flavor similar to brown sugar and can often be used as a 1:1 substitute in recipes. While it contains minerals like zinc, iron, and calcium, these are in trace amounts. Bakers should remember that its nutritional advantage over table sugar is minimal, and it is not a zero-calorie sweetener.
Maple Syrup
Pure maple syrup comes from the sap of maple trees and is a liquid sweetener rich in antioxidants and minerals like manganese and zinc. It has a GI of around 54, lower than refined sugar. When substituting maple syrup for granulated sugar, reduce the overall liquid in the recipe and possibly the oven temperature to prevent burning. It imparts a distinct, caramel-like flavor that works well in many baked goods.
Honey
Honey offers a wealth of antioxidants and some antibacterial properties, especially in its raw form. It is sweeter than sugar, so less can be used. Like maple syrup, it's a liquid sweetener that requires recipe adjustments to maintain the proper moisture balance. The flavor and color of honey can vary significantly depending on its floral source.
Date Sugar and Date Paste
Made from ground, dried dates, date sugar is a whole-food sweetener that includes the date's natural fiber, vitamins, and minerals. This fiber helps slow the absorption of sugar into the bloodstream. However, date sugar does not dissolve well and can leave a granular texture, making it best for muffins, cookies, or crumbles rather than smooth cakes. Date paste offers a smoother texture and richer, caramel-like flavor.
Fruit Purees
Unsweetened applesauce, mashed ripe bananas, or other fruit purees are excellent for adding sweetness, moisture, and fiber while reducing added sugars. Ripe bananas add significant sweetness and potassium, while applesauce contributes to a softer, moister texture. These substitutions often require decreasing other liquids in a recipe and will alter the flavor profile.
Low-Calorie and Zero-Calorie Sweeteners
For those focused on weight management or diabetes, zero/low-calorie sweeteners offer an option that does not impact blood sugar levels. However, they often lack the bulk and functional properties of sugar in baking.
Stevia
Derived from the stevia plant, stevia is a zero-calorie sweetener that is 200–300 times sweeter than sugar. It is heat-stable but does not provide the bulk, moisture, or browning of sugar. It is often mixed with other ingredients in baking blends to improve performance. Some people notice a bitter or licorice-like aftertaste.
Monk Fruit
Monk fruit extract is a zero-calorie natural sweetener derived from the monk fruit. Like stevia, it is much sweeter than sugar and is heat-stable. It works well for adding sweetness without calories but will not contribute to the structure or browning of baked goods. It has a clean, pleasant taste with no aftertaste for most people.
Erythritol
Erythritol is a sugar alcohol found naturally in some fruits. It is a low-calorie sweetener that does not spike blood sugar and can be used in baking. Erythritol is heat-stable and adds bulk, but it does not caramelize and can cause a cooling sensation in the mouth. Excessive consumption may cause digestive discomfort in some individuals.
Comparing Sweeteners for Baking
| Sweetener | Glycemic Index (GI) | Key Nutrients | Taste Profile | Baking Considerations |
|---|---|---|---|---|
| Coconut Sugar | ~35 | Trace minerals, inulin fiber | Caramel-like, molasses | 1:1 substitute; adds flavor and moisture |
| Maple Syrup | ~54 | Manganese, zinc, antioxidants | Earthy, caramel | Reduce liquids, lower oven temp; adds moisture |
| Raw Honey | ~55 | Antioxidants, minerals | Varies by source, floral | Use less, reduce liquids; adds moisture, browns faster |
| Date Sugar | Lower than table sugar | Fiber, potassium, antioxidants | Rich, caramel | Doesn't dissolve, use in recipes where texture isn't critical |
| Erythritol | 0 | None | Clean sweetness, mild aftertaste | Adds bulk but no caramelization; can cause digestive upset |
Making Your Choice: Finding Your Balance
Choosing a sweetener involves a trade-off between nutritional benefits, glycemic impact, flavor, and functional performance in a recipe. For minimal blood sugar impact, calorie-free options like stevia and monk fruit are best, though they require other ingredients to compensate for lost bulk and moisture. For those who prefer less refined, whole-food options, date sugar or fruit purees offer fiber and nutrients, but may alter the texture. Liquid sweeteners like honey and maple syrup provide a distinct flavor but need careful recipe adjustments for moisture. The best strategy is to define your priorities—is it taste, health, or texture?—and experiment. Remember that the healthiest approach to sweet treats is moderation, regardless of the sweetener used.

Conclusion: No One-Size-Fits-All Answer
No single sugar substitute is universally the "healthiest" for baking; the best choice depends on your specific dietary needs and the recipe's requirements. Less-processed alternatives like coconut sugar, maple syrup, and date sugar offer slight nutritional benefits over refined sugar and can improve flavor, but they still count as added sugars and should be used in moderation. Zero-calorie sweeteners are ideal for managing blood sugar but may compromise a baked good's texture. Ultimately, informed choices and mindful consumption are the keys to healthier baking.
